The Raw Materials

Paper towels are made from a combination of wood pulp, water, and additives. The wood pulp, typically sourced from timber or recycled paper products, is first broken down into individual fibers. These fibers are then mixed with water and other chemicals to create a thick, watery solution known as pulp. The pulp is then formed into a sheet using a machine called a fourdrinier, where water is drained through a wire mesh screen, leaving a thin layer of fibers. This process is crucial in determining the strength and absorbency of the final product.

The Role of Additives

To enhance the performance of paper towels, manufacturers often add various chemicals and materials to the pulp. These additives can include softening agents to improve texture, wet strength agents to prevent the paper from disintegrating when wet, and dyes or pigments to achieve the desired color. The choice and quantity of additives can significantly impact the final product’s quality and eco-friendliness.

Major Manufacturers of Strong Paper Towels

Several companies stand out in the market for producing high-quality, strong paper towels. These manufacturers have built their reputations on consistent performance, innovative products, and a commitment to customer satisfaction.

Procter & Gamble (Bounty)

Procter & Gamble, the maker of Bounty paper towels, is a household name in the industry. Bounty is known for its exceptional strength and absorbency, making it a favorite among consumers for tough cleaning tasks. Bounty’s unique Quietside design, which features a smoother, less noisy sheet, sets it apart from competitors.

Georgia-Pacific (Brawny, Quilted Northern)

Georgia-Pacific is another significant player, with brands like Brawny and Quilted Northern under its umbrella. Brawny paper towels are recognized for their durability and resistance to tearing, while Quilted Northern is a premium brand offering ultra-soft and absorbent products. Georgia-Pacific’s focus on innovation and customer feedback has allowed it to maintain a strong market presence.

Kimberly-Clark (Scott, Viva)

Kimberly-Clark, the parent company of Scott and Viva, rounds out the top manufacturers. Scott paper towels are a budget-friendly option that still delivers on quality, with a range of products suited for different cleaning needs. Viva, on the other hand, offers a more premium experience with its focus on softness and absorbency.

Testing and Certification

Manufacturers conduct rigorous testing to ensure their products meet certain standards. This includes tear resistance tests, which measure how easily a paper towel tears when pulled, and absorbency tests, which evaluate how much liquid a paper towel can absorb before becoming saturated. Some products may also receive certifications from independent organizations, indicating they have met specific criteria for quality, sustainability, or performance.
